Map card — living entry on Who’s Suing Whom

  • Parties: Platform vs. lab, framed in coverage as an employment and alleged poaching dispute.
  • Forum: Follow the public docket; unfiled rumors stay off the map.
  • Core claim (as alleged): Talent and document disputes that expose how frontier hiring actually operates.
  • Stage: Updates added when motions appear; no tidy weekly narrative imposed.
  • Why it matters: Shifts in compensation baselines, non-solicit norms, and risk for researchers changing employers.

How to read this card

Talent fights are now litigated fights. When a platform and a lab clash over employees and documents, the case maps industry power rather than gossip. Filings are separated from commentary; alleged facts remain labeled as such.
